The Adobe Illustrator CS6 update - version 16.0.4 is a maintenance update that was released on March 12, 2013. This update is specifically designed for Adobe Illustrator CS6 users who are running version 16.0.0, 16.0.1, 16.0.2, or 16.0.3. The update aims to fix several bugs, improve stability, and enhance overall performance.

While the original CS6 release was a massive leap forward—introducing a modern user interface, enhanced layer panels, and improved color handling—it was designed for operating systems that have since been succeeded, such as Windows 7 and Vista.

Adobe Illustrator CS6, representing the 16th generation of Adobe's flagship vector graphics editor, was released in April 2012, bringing significant performance improvements, a redesigned user interface, and enhanced layer panels. For users working with the perpetual CS6 license rather than the Creative Cloud subscription, keeping the software updated was crucial for long-term reliability.
